From b88f685b0e716d295ba10e854969487dabc7b4f2 Mon Sep 17 00:00:00 2001 From: hickert Date: Fri, 4 Sep 2009 12:59:28 +0000 Subject: [PATCH] Moved password change method into an extra function -This keeps the functionality and allows us to easily overwrite the behaviour. git-svn-id: https://oss.gonicus.de/repositories/gosa/trunk@14208 594d385d-05f5-0310-b6e9-bd551577e9d8 --- gosa-core/plugins/personal/password/class_password.inc | 7 ++++++- 1 file changed, 6 insertions(+), 1 deletion(-) diff --git a/gosa-core/plugins/personal/password/class_password.inc b/gosa-core/plugins/personal/password/class_password.inc index db087e57c..f0b288b75 100644 --- a/gosa-core/plugins/personal/password/class_password.inc +++ b/gosa-core/plugins/personal/password/class_password.inc @@ -113,7 +113,7 @@ class password extends plugin msg_dialog::display(_("Password change"), _("You have no permission to change your password."),WARNING_DIALOG); }else{ - change_password ($ui->dn, $_POST['new_password']); + $this->change_password($ui->dn, $_POST['new_password']); gosa_log ("User/password has been changed"); $ui->password= $_POST['new_password']; session::set('ui',$ui); @@ -126,6 +126,11 @@ class password extends plugin return($smarty->fetch(get_template_path("password.tpl", TRUE))); } + function change_password($dn, $pwd) + { + change_password ($dn, $pwd); + } + function remove_from_parent() { $this->handle_post_events("remove"); -- 2.30.2